Russians Favor Direct Election of Governors, "None of the Above" Option

Results of the latest opinion survey suggest that 59% of Russian citizens are in favor of a return to the direct election of regional governors, who for the last several years have been appointed by the central government in Moscow. Of all the possible electoral reforms, however, Russians are most in favor of a return of a "none of the above" option on the ballot. 85% of those polled though that the right to vote against everyone on the ballot, which had been taken away in recent years, should be reinstated.
